what is a double headed drum played w/ hands?

Respuesta :

Аноним Аноним
  • 10-03-2022

Answer: Pakhawaj

Explanation:

a double-headed hand-played North Indian cylindrical wooden drum traditionally used for accompanying the dhrupad style of ancient vocal music.
